Picture Frame Pillow
This decorative pillow features a floral motif as the centerpiece. The
crossed-corner border forms an attractive "picture frame"
Measuring Up- You will need
a front piece of fabric whose width and depth are those of the pillow form
plus six inches for the flange border and seam allowances. For the back
pieces, add five inches to the depth and then cut the fabric in half
across the depth of the fabric.
|
Materials- Fabric, pillow form, braid, tassels
1. The the two
halves of the back piece and turn 5/8 in to the wrong side along
the cut edge of each. Press. Turn the same amount again, sew and
press. Overlap the hemmed edges by 2in. Baste together across the
ends. |
|
2. On the
front piece, draw two parallel lines with chalk on the
right side of the fabric, 3in from the edge. Lay a strip
of braid along each chalk line and baste in place. Repeat
for the other two edges.

|
| 3.
Place a tassel at each corner, slipping the ends under the
basting stitches. Sew around the edges of the braid,
securing the tassels as you do so. |
